			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you ask anyone on the street what sport they know best, the answer will be football in 90% of the cases. If you go out, anywhere in Europe and say ‘Romania’, they will answer “Ohhh, Hagi!”. If you turn on the TV, you can see football games or news, whenever you want. Some would say that’s ok. It’s a sport, people must practice sport, and that’s a way to attract teenagers to something nice and healthy. But for me that’s not enough.</p>
<p>One of the most important sports in Romania is handball. Through the years, Romania has had impressive performances in handball. We won lots of competitions, cups and medals. The last performance was this month, when Oltchim qualified in the final of the Champions League. And with our help and support, it might become the first Romanian team that had ever won the Champions League. Our players are loved and admired in many important countries in sport industry, like Denmark, Hungary or Slovenia. We have one of the best teams in Europe.</p>
<p>Let’s say a few words about the game and maybe you will try to watch it someday. At first, the team starts the match with 7 players. Each player has his own place in the field. There are several rules that must be followed: the player can run with the ball only 3 steps and he can hold it for 3 seconds (then, she/he must either shoot, pass or dribble), they can contact the ball with any part of their bodies above the knee, etc. If the rules are broken, the referee will give a warning yellow card or a two-minute suspension. If a player has been warned three times, he/she will be shown the red card. But American handball is different from European handball. The game can be played as single, doubles or &#8220;cut-throat&#8221;.  I haven’t watched this kind of handball, so I can’t say too many things about it. I saw only a few minutes and it seemed boring to me, with nothing spectacular.</p>
<p>What makes handball different  from the other sports is the dynamic of the game, there are always changes of the score, so you can never be sure of the winner. Goals are scored frequently and one team can score at least 20 goals a match. But being a handball player in Romania is not as easy as it seems. The players must train 4 h/day and during the training they do some difficult exercises like: running with bags filled with sand tied to their legs, shooting from different positions, etc. The future is uncertain, you can never know for how long you can practice sport or if you will find a team to support you. In the following interview you can see what difficulties faces a sport right from a famous handball player in Romania, Carmen Stoleru.</p>

<p>Madalina : What are the problems which a sportsman has to face in  Romania? Is it a low salary or the lack of conditions?</p>
<p>Carmen : I don&#8217;t think that the main problem is about the money.  It depends on each player, on what he asks for, how much he asks for  and what he receives.  There&#8217;s only one problem: if he gets hurt somehow  or if he no longer plays well, nobody will pay attention to him  anymore. Instead, if you are injured everyone should stay around you, to  encourage you in order to get well sooner.</p>
<p>M : If you were to choose, would you practise sports abroad? Why?</p>
<p>C : I think so. Here, in Romania, is fine, as well, I can&#8217;t deny &#8211; because it&#8217;s home, but I would try it. I don&#8217;t know, I don&#8217;t have any particular reason why.</p>
<p>M :  Do you believe that in other countries the teams have better chances to achieve great performance?</p>
<p>C : No, but their mentality is different. They have more freedom in thinking, our mentality is still behind theirs.  But it depends on the team and on the players.</p>
<p>M :  Will handball ever get to receive the same attention from the media and from the people as football does?</p>
<p>C :  I hope so. It started to be more acclaimed and publicized, a lot of people are talking about handball, they are watching it.</p>
<p>M : How much do the supporters&#8217; encouragements matter during a match?</p>
<p>C : It matters a lot, honestly. It gives you strength to keep going, to do more. When you hear them cheering and shouting, it&#8217;s normal to feel more powerfull.</p>
<p>M : How many hours takes the training of a professional sportsman?</p>
<p>C : 2 hours in the morning and 2 in the evening&#8230; About 4 hours per day.  But there are a lot more, some days we have to watch a match, which means also a sort of training, we&#8217;re there&#8230;</p>
<p>M : What advice would you give to the young people who want to start a career in sports?</p>
<p>C :  It&#8217;s very important to believe in themselves and if they truly enjoy doing sports, they should start doing it. If not, there&#8217;s no chance.</p>

<p>First of all, no one can deny that he/she hasn’t heard about the so – called “harmful effects” of junk food, but few of us actually tried to find out what these were before it was too late. Here are some junk food facts that could help you understand the harmful effects of eating them. Some of them are long term while others are short-term effects.</p>
<p>For example, one negative effect is the lack of energy. This is known as a short-term adverse effect resulting from eating junk foods. As junk foods don&#8217;t provide you with essential nutrients, even though they can be very much sufficing, you feel weakened. Consuming deficient nutrients could be as a supplement.  Poor concentration is another result of junk food habit. These are traced to affect in immediate and medium term periods. When you have a sumptuous junk meal rich in oil you feel drowsy and fail to concentrate. Over sustained periods of junk food eating, blood circulation drops due to fat accumulation. Lack of vital oxygen, nutrients and proteins particularly can stale your grey (brain) cells temporarily.</p>
<p>Moreover, junk food diet is a major cause of heart diseases. Myocardial infarction (a sever heart failure) is due to plaque formation in arteries which demands heart to put in extra effort to pump blood on the down stream. On the up stream, there is lack of returning blood to heart. This causes two damages to heart &#8211; heart fatigues by the continuous extra effort it makes and it suffers oxygen supply. The onset and remedy both take a long time and a great determination to win. Apart from forming plaques and constricting arteries, cholesterol also affects liver where it is metabolized. High cholesterol from junk food and diet strains liver damaging it eventually. This is a long term effect.</p>
<p>Clever junk food advertising and the lure of convenience in addition to taste get people to junk food addiction. Awareness on junk food facts is lacking dramatically in every corner of the society. Here are some useful tips to avoid junk foods.</p>
<p>•	Junk food and children have a strange affinity to each other. This is partly so owing to junk food advertising. Do not let children get habituated to junk foods.</p>
<p>•	Controlling children from eating junk food in schools is another step that helps in a long term. School’s administration and parents have a responsibility to educate children about junk foods in schools.</p>
<p>•	Junk food, the name itself is tempting enough. Eliminating the temptation is one way to avoid it. Keeping good food nearby and having meals right on time may help in this direction. Controlling the temptation is not as hard as alcoholism can be.</p>
<p>•	Develop awareness for fitness. This helps you separate junk food and diet from your regimen.</p>
<p>Finally, not all foods are junk. Moreover, our bodies have enough stamina to take care off occasional junk food eating. However, beware, because the lure is strong enough to get you addicted. It is in your hands to choose junk food or health.</p>

<p>Probably by reading this title your mind flew to monsters or werewolves, but actually, what I’m going to talk about is the <strong>House of Terror Museum</strong> from <em>Budapest</em>, which (the people who visited it can confirm) is more thrilling than any fantastic creature. Built on real facts, to be more concrete, on the <strong>Hungarian history</strong> during the <strong>20th Century</strong>, period ruled by the <em>fascist and communist dictatorial regimes</em>, the <strong>Terror Museum</strong> is, basically, dedicated to the victims that were detained, tortured and even killed inside the building.</p>
<p><a href="http://cncarabellanews.files.wordpress.com/2010/03/img_9584.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-102" title="IMG_9584" src="http://cncarabellanews.files.wordpress.com/2010/03/img_9584.jpg?w=510&#038;h=251" alt="" width="510" height="251" /></a></p>
<p>Starting with the first floor you can already see a giant tank and the portraits of thosands of victims of the cruel regimes. The upfollowing exhibitions are nothing else than real proofs from the people that lived during that era : documents, uniforms, objects of use and many more. To emphasize the “terror” atmosphere, the background music gives you chills and manages to take you back in time. Even more relevant are the videos from the monitors in the wall, the black &amp; white images of the Nazi and Soviet armies succeding in offering a true feeling of the past reality.</p>
<p>Notwithstanding, the most impressive proofs of the totalitarian regimes remain the examples of  punishment cells of the prisoners, which are located in the basement. In addition to the atmosphere already created, in the underground there is still persistant a smell of the frowsy, encased rooms, which weighs on your senses.</p>
<p>To end with, after visiting the House of Terror Museum, I must say that it was by far the best exhibition about the dark period that the harsh regimes of that time created. Very sad, with a deep sense of reality and certain proofs, the House of Terror reflected very clearly the times that affected so many people, in such a way that I could almost feel it on my own.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><strong>The 2010 modern Romania becomes a bad dressed <em>Balkan Dorian Gray&#8230; </em>under the puerile clichés  about democracy and capitalism, it hides the old communist mentality. </strong></p>
<p>Descending from the <em>Pioneers&#8217;* </em>costumes, the “teenager wrapping” is now compulsory in schools and highschools. Everybody is happy about this initiative apart from the students( who have to wear them) and the parents ( who have to buy them).</p>
<p><a href="http://cncarabellanews.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/untitled1.png"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-71" title="untitled" src="http://cncarabellanews.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/untitled1.png?w=510" alt=""   /></a></p>
<p>Nobody seems to care that making the uniform compulsory is against the human rights. The Universal Declaration of Human Rights(witch was signed also by Romania)  guarantees the freedom of thought , opinion and expression so , unless the students decide unanimosly to wear it, nobody shall impose it.</p>
<p>Moreover, wearing a uniform has a psycological impact on the teenager who should feel free to make his own decisions and form his own personality.The youngster who is obliged to subdue to a dress code is less imaginative and loses his individuality,creativity and self expression A study published in <em>The Journal of Education Research</em> by David L. Brunsma, from the University of Alabama<span style="text-decoration:underline;">,</span> and Kerry A. Rockquemore, from the University of Notre Dame, states:</p>
<p><em>&#8220;The findings indicate that student uniforms have no direct effect on substance use, behavioral problems, or attendance. A negative effect of uniforms on student academic achievement was found.&#8221; </em></p>
<p>As a result of the psychologists&#8217; concerns about the effect of wearing a uniform, many states prohibited the dress codes in schools.</p>
<p>Surprisingly( or not ), the students are those who  have to pay for something they don&#8217;t need or want. Otherwise , they wouldn&#8217;t be allowed to attend the classes (in the <strong>free</strong> educational sistem)&#8230;Isn&#8217;t democracy great?</p>
<p><strong>EXTRACTS FROM THE UDHR</strong></p>
<blockquote><p><em>“Everyone has the right to <strong>freedom of thought</strong>, conscience and religion&#8230;”</em> (Article 18, The Universal Declaration of Human Rights)</p>
<p><em> </em></p>
<p><em>“Everyone has the right to freedom of <strong>opinion</strong> and <strong>expression</strong> &#8230;” </em>(Article 19, The Universal Declaration of Human Rights)</p>
<p><strong><em>“</em></strong><em>Everyone has the right to a standard of living adequate for the health and well-being of himself and of his family, including food, <strong>clothing</strong>, housing and medical care and necessary social services&#8230;” </em>(Article 25, The Universal Declaration of Human Rights)</p>
<p><em>“Everyone has <strong>the right to education.</strong> Education shall be <strong>free</strong>, at least in the elementary and fundamental stages. Elementary education shall be compulsory. Technical and professional education shall be made generally available and higher education shall be equally accessible to all on the basis of merit.”</em>(Article 26, Paragraph 1, The Universal Declaration of Human Rights)</p>
<p><em>“Education shall be directed to the <strong>full development of the human personality</strong> and to the strengthening of respect for human rights and fundamental freedoms.”</em>(Article 26, Paragraph 2, The Universal Declaration of Human Rights)</p></blockquote>
<p><strong>*</strong><em>Pioneer</em>-a member of the “<em>Communist Youth Union</em>”</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The European Youth Parliament is an international , non-profit organisation which helps  young people develop their knowledge about the issues of the European Union. I find this initiative quite interesting and I think it can provide great experiences to the candidates. Each country involved organises several local selection stages where the “wanna-be” politicians prove their skills in debates, workshops and committee work.</p>

<p>It&#8217;s organised under the same principles as the “big Parliament” so it simulates perfectly the atmosphere inside the real political environement. As a candidate, you have to be able to work in a team., debate a series of problems, give and contradict arguments and come up with new ideas.During the selection process, you&#8217;ll develop your debate skills ,spontaneity and your knowledge about politics. So&#8230;it&#8217;s worth trying althow the competition is tough and only the best in the country will get the chance to enter the Parliament.</p>
